What are the best months to surf in Nicaragua?
For consistent waist to head high swell, Nicaragua surfing is best between the end of March and September. Consistent southern swell typically shows up during the peak of the dry season, at the end of March. The surf swell will build over the next few months.
Why do people surf in Nicaragua?
Its location right between Lake Nicaragua and the Pacific means the Emerald Coast is one of the few places in the world to enjoy offshore winds about 300 days out of the year. The friendly culture of the local communities and the pristine landscapes further drive home the renowned surf breaks in the area.

When can you surf the boom Nicaragua?
The best months to visit the Boom Nicaragua: Many surfers, have also stated that the waves are the best between May and October. During these months, the lower tides open up, allowing for radical barrels.

What town is the boom in Nicaragua?
The Boom is a wave on the north Pacific coast of Nicaragua, nestled between two remote fishing towns Aposentillo and Aserradores. They are about an hours drive north of Chinandega which is the capital city of the Chinandega region.
